In free fall near the Earth's surface, the velocity of an object increases by approximately 9.8 m/s every second until air resistance becomes significant. Therefore, at the end of the fourth second, the velocity of the object would be approximately 39.2 m/s (9.8 m/s * 4 s).
The basic equation for average velocity is distance over time. However, if the velocity is changing uniformly, as it is in free fall, you can use initial velocity plus final velocity divided by two. That makes this problem easy. In free fall the object accelerates at 9.8 m/ss. That means every second it picks up 9.8 m/s of speed. So if is dropped from rest, then one second later its speed will be 9.8 m/s. Its average speed during that time is then initial velocity = 0 plus final velocity = 9.8 divided by 2, to get ; 4.9 m/s.
